Tortora, nestled in the province of Cosenza in southern Italy, is a picturesque town that offers a rich cultural experience. Its historic center is a highlight, showcasing traditional Italian architecture and a serene atmosphere. Visitors can enjoy exploring the town's narrow streets, discovering local history, and experiencing the warm hospitality of its residents. Tortora is an ideal destination for those looking to immerse themselves in the culture and history of Calabria.

Spring is a pleasant time to visit Tortora with mild temperatures and blooming landscapes.
Summers are warm and perfect for enjoying the nearby beaches.
Fall offers a quieter experience with comfortable weather for exploring.
Winters are mild, making it a good time for cultural visits without the crowds.
